Job Description

We are looking for a Hotel Part-Time Overnight Agent to serve as our guests’ first point of contact and manage all aspects of their accommodation. Our Part-Time Overnight Agent responsibilities include registering guests, managing reservations and providing information about rooms, rates and amenities. If you have a strong aptitude for guest service and work experience in the hotel industry, we’d like to meet you. Ultimately, you will help create a pleasant and memorable stay for our guests.

Responsibilities

Perform all check-in and check-out tasks

Manage Online and phone reservations

Inform customers about payment methods and verify their credit card data

Register guests collecting necessary information (like contact details and exact dates of their stay)

Welcome guests upon their arrival and assign rooms

Provide information about our hotel, available rooms, rates and amenities

Respond to clients’ complaints in a timely and professional manner

Liaise with our housekeeping staff to ensure all rooms are clean, tidy and fully-furnished to accommodate guests’ needs

Confirm group reservations and arrange personalized services for VIP customers and event attendees, like wedding guests

Up-sell additional facilities and services, when appropriate

Maintain updated records of bookings and payments

Qualifications

Work experience as a Hotel Overnight Front Desk Agent, Receptionist or similar role

Understanding of how travel planning websites operate, like Booking and TripAdvisor

Customer service attitude

Excellent communication and organizational skills

Degree in hotel management is a plus

Availability to work Mondays and Tuesdays from 11 PM to 7 AM, as well as holidays and weekends .

Warm and engaging personality with good communication and interpersonal skills, especially verbal, with management, co-workers, guests, and other parties

Very self-confident and mature; able to manage systems, employees, and demanding guests

Extremely self-sufficient with good analytical, administrative, and problem-solving skills

Good discretion and independent judgment in evaluating data and determining courses of action

Ability to interpret, and implement management policies or operating practices

Good self-discipline with an ability to complete tasks independently

Ability to manage multiple tasks, issues, co-workers, and guests in stressful situations and take responsibility in a professional manner
